360 Reality Audio on the Sony WH-1000XM6 creates immersive 3D soundscapes. Head tracking keeps the audio stage fixed as you move your head.
This technology places individual sound sources (vocals, instruments) in a spherical space around your head, creating a 'surrounded by music' experience.

The headphones monitor your head position and adjust audio to feel like a fixed virtual stage in front of you.
Important limitation: Head tracking is Android only. iPhone users don't have access to this feature.
Native 360 Reality Audio content is limited since Tidal dropped support:
New for XM6: converts regular stereo to expanded spatial audio. In the Sony Sound Connect app, change listening mode from Standard to Cinema.
| Content Type | Upmix Quality | |--------------|---------------| | Movies/TV | Works well | | Music | Mixed results (can sound artificial) |
Spatial features add value for video content and gaming. Limited music library and Android-only head tracking reduce everyday utility for music listening.
